Transaction 343b73f8cfed11a1124eb7d0f6c52a95f6b23d81c95dde9d632a78e738c1b317
1 Input
2 Outputs
- 343b73f8cfed11a1124eb7d0f6c52a95f6b23d81c95dde9d632a78e738c1b317:0
- 343b73f8cfed11a1124eb7d0f6c52a95f6b23d81c95dde9d632a78e738c1b317:1
value 5973162
address 3Pd5S1y2xj57yujdQUakSZA9ZZGVTjY7RB
value 1937122
address 1FA3oJZAUKoVwThK4yUmrik91ZNZx4yyca